Next, Gossip Girl‘s super cute leading man Chase Crawford came on board.  Okay, I could see that.  He has the looks and, apparently, he can sing and dance too.  But, NO.  He was out as well.  I didn’t hear much about the film for awhile, but now it’s getting ready for a theatrical release on October 14th.  They cast newbie Kenny Wormald as Ren and Dancing with the Stars hottie (and Ryan Seacrest’s girlfriend) Julianne Hough as Ariel.  Kenny was last seen on the MTV series Dancelife and in the feature films You Got Served and Center Stage: Turn It Up.  The kid can definitely dance.

I saw the Footloose movie trailer in the theatre last week and I was surprised how spot on it is to the original.  This is a complete remake, not a redo.  It takes place in modern day, but all the rest is the same.  It has the same “no dancing in our small town” plot. The same cast of characters.  The same teenage angst.  The same dance numbers.
